Bloody tough call for me.
If we're going to go for groups, I gotta go with Company B. Taffy was a one-hit wonder, but Company B's Full Circle was as infectious as Fascinated, and their version of Boogie Woogie Bugle Boy presaged the "swing" revival by a few years.
If we're talking personal impact, I never heard (or didn't remember) the Taffy track in the clubs. But I did remember - about the time the track was written - spending a lot of late nights listening to the DJ after midnight. The really good stuff only got played after management had gone to sleep.
For me, it was Taffy: I Love My Radio, edging out Company B: Fascinated.
Infectious grooves in both, but Taffy wins for two reasons: first, uncountable remixes from 1985-1987, the most notable of which featured station IDs from dozens of US radio stations, and second, because the change in lyrics for the UK taught me that (back in the 80s), very few DJs in the UK actually aired anything after midnight. (to a North American, truly a scary thought!)
One version:
"Whoa-oh, my guy,
The DJ after midnight,
Whoa-oh, my guy
On the midnight radio.
(I love my radio,
my midnight radio.)"
-- Most versions of Taffy, I Love My Radio.
The other version:
"Whoa-oh, my guy,
The DJ up to midnight,
Whoa-oh, my guy
On the good time radio.
(I love my radio,
my DJ's radio.)"
-- a 4:03 remix that I don't have accurate information for, but if you listen for it, you can tell where the re-recorded words were inserted.
The most interesting mix is the Hot Tracks mix, which opens up with:
"Chicago's greatest hits of all time - Magic 104"
and fills an extended instrumental break with numerous radio jingles, almost all of which are from the Chicago area.
"Just after 1 o'clock now at WXRT, Chicago's finest rock-"
"WCLR 102 FM, Chicago's light rock --"
"I got Stephanie Mills' album to toss out soon - GCI-"
"Check it out tomorrow morning, right here on 106 WCKG"
"WMED" (( maybe? But WMED is in Maine! ))
"Alright, let's put one on the turntable here, Bob, Paul Revere and the Raiders, rock and roll roots, and I Had a Dream"
"Like I said before, if you'd like to hear a song, the number is 663-1693, here's Front 242..."
The last break
"Hey, you're listening to Rock?(rod?) Radio, we're rockin', we're sockin', we're barkin' each other's face off on WKN?More? (and-more?) rock radio 2014 (WTF?) on your dial, playin' wax for you no one else will touch!" ((sorry, I've got no idea on this one! 2014's a nonsensical frequency for US AM or FM broadcasts, and Google confuses it with the year 2014. Can anyone help - or at least convince me that I've misheard the sample? ))
-- all radio jingle/samples from the 8:39 Hot Tracks remix.

second, because the change in lyrics for the UK taught me that (back in the 80s), very few DJs in the UK actually aired anything after midnight. (to a North American, truly a scary thought!)
Applies correctly to most of the 'mainstream' stations, but there were plenty of illegal 'pirate' stations around at the time who could cater for the insomniacs...
The 'Deejay's Radio' version was the one that was issued as a single here (obviously!), but on some British compilations from the period, the 'Midnight Radio' version was the version of choice...
